    How do incontinence pads work?
    An incontinence pad goes over your sheet to keep your mattress and sheets dry. You place it in the center of your bed or wherever you need to catch fluids.
    If you do get pee on your mattress, be sure to watch this video on how to clean urine out of a mattress: • How to get PEE out of ...
    When it gets wet you simply throw it in the wash and you can reuse it.
    Who are incontinence pads for?
    Anyone who wets the bed, has excessive sweat, anyone who wets the bed including toddlers, seniors, and pets. It’s normally for urine but it can even be ideal for a pregnant woman whose water might break in bed. Once your bedding gets wet that’s the end of sleep and the start of a lot of extra laundry and work to remake the bed. An incontinence pad makes it easy to clean up.

    What are incontinence pads made of?
    Fabric
    Top layer: 100% polyester
    Second layer: 20% rayon, 80% polyester
    Third layer: 100% polyurethane
    Fourth layer: 100% polyester
    Tuckable sides (2 layers): 100% polyester and 100% polyurethane
